Historical Roots and Symbolism in Egyptian-Themed Slots

Ancient Egypt has long fascinated the western imagination, with its pyramids, deities, and mythology inspiring countless artistic and cultural expressions. This allure has translated seamlessly into the realm of slot design, where symbols such as the Eye of Horus, pharaohs, scarabs, and hieroglyphs serve as visual anchors. Early digital implementations, dating back to the 1990s, prioritized basic graphics but laid the groundwork for more immersive experiences.

As technology evolved, developers introduced more sophisticated sound effects, animated symbols, and layered storytelling, transforming simple spinning reels into narratives rooted in Egyptian mythology. These themes also allowed for the integration of *bonus features* such as “Mystery Temples” or “Sphinx Wonders,” creating an interactive environment that maintains player interest.

The Role of Interactive Demos in Modern Casino Gaming

In today’s competitive online gambling industry, interactive demos—like the eye of horus demo play—are more than just marketing tools. They serve as vital platforms for players to familiarize themselves with game mechanics, RTP (Return to Player) rates, volatility, and bonus structures without risking real money. Such demos exemplify the industry’s shift toward transparency and consumer empowerment.

For developers, these modules offer invaluable insights into player preferences, enabling iterative improvements and tailored features. Moreover, these demos act as sandbox environments to test innovative feature integrations—such as expanding wilds or multi-level bonus rounds—augmenting the core Egyptian motif with engaging mechanics.
